Pirate Flashcards
(47 cards)
What type of cannon moves easily left and right?
A swivel cannon.
What was the name of Long John Silver’s parrot?
Captain Flint.
Who is the main character in ‘Treasure Island’?
Jim Hawkins.
What gave pirates permission to be a pirate?
A letter of marque.
What did you call a pirate with a letter of marque?
A privateer.
Whose flag was the skull and crossbones?
Edward England.
Whose flag was the skull and crossed cutlasses?
Captain Jack Rackam.
What Captain Jack Rackam’s nickname?
‘Calico’ Jack.
What did a pirate’s red flag mean?
‘No Quarter’; everyone would be killed on your ship.
What colours were most pirates’ flags?
Black, white and red.
What was the nickname for a pirate flag?
The ‘Jolly Roger’.
What was a ‘dubloon’?
It was a Spanish gold coin.
Which pirate captains had Long John Silver sailed with?
“First with England, then with Flint; that’s my story.”
Why did pirates dock their ships in Jamaica?
Because the British did not arrest pirates.
Who was the most famous British privateer?
Sir Francis Drake.
How was Edward Teach better known?
Blackbeard.
What did Blackbeard do to his beard and hair?
He put burning fuses in it, so it smoked.
Where did most pirates sail?
The Caribbean.
What were ‘pieces of eight’?
They were Spanish dollars (pesos de ocho); they were coins made of silver.
